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 6-K filing by Banco Bradesco S.A. covers the month of August 2011, with the report filed on September 12, 2011. The document serves as a compliance report under Brazilian Instruction CVM No. 358/2002, detailing securities and derivatives transactions conducted by the company's administration, family dependents, and various governance bodies.
Key Financial Metrics
The filing does not provide consolidated financial statements, revenue, profit, cash flow, margins, debt, or liquidity metrics for the period. The document focuses exclusively on share ownership balances and specific transaction volumes.
- Group and Family Dependents Ownership: Held 1,392,981,563 Common Shares (36.42% of total) and 47,552,489 Non-Voting Shares (1.24% of total) with no change in August 2011.
- Board of Directors Transactions: Purchased 1,000 Non-Voting Shares for R$ 26,310.00.
- Executive Officers Transactions: Purchased 1,765 Common Shares (R$ 41,371.25) and 38,500 Non-Voting Shares (R$ 1,045,725.00).
- Audit Committee Transactions: Sold 500 Non-Voting Shares for R$ 13,244.00.
Material Changes
There were no material changes in the shareholding of the Group and Family Dependents or the Technical and Advisory Agencies during August 2011. Material changes were limited to the following governance groups:
- Board of Directors: Increased Non-Voting shareholding by 1,000 shares.
- Executive Officers: Increased Common shareholding by 1,765 shares and Non-Voting shareholding by 38,500 shares.
- Audit Committee: Decreased Non-Voting shareholding by 500 shares.
